Ghost CMS
Ghost is a lightweight CMS that includes tools for publishing and content creation. Its intuitive interface, a distraction-free writing environment, and simple-to-use features help to increase productivity and efficiency. It is a popular choice for small publications and bloggers who want to speed up the creation process. It also offers a variety of plugins and integrations that enhance the capabilities of the platform.
The software is free to download and use. Ghost Foundation offers a hosted solution for users looking for an organized platform. Keep Reading start at $9 per month. The revenue generated through this platform is used for the maintenance and development of the open-source CMS.
Ghost CMS supports a variety of third-party features such as email marketing and analytics. It also allows for payment processing. Its API is open, allowing third-party applications to be easily integrated into the platform without requiring a lot of programming. This feature is particularly useful for businesses who need to connect multiple blogs, websites and apps.
Ghost is an unmanned CMS that lets developers choose the best front-end framework for their project. The front-end that Ghost uses is Handlebars. However, it can be configured to work with any static framework. Ghost offers a range of tools, aswell with a robust CLI to allow developers to manage their content.
Ghost isn’t as robust as other CMSs in terms of web-based functionality. This could make it less appealing to consumers and developers who require more complicated features. It’s also less efficient over more advanced CMS platforms in the fields of e-commerce, custom data fields and complex user interactions.

Ghost Themes
While Ghost’s default theme (Casper) is a attractive option, a lot of users would prefer a more custom. There are plenty of themes that are available for Ghost that include premium and free ones. Some of them even have in-depth documentation. Some of them were specifically designed for specific uses like podcasts, newsletter themes and magazine/news websites.
The themes are built with Ghost’s powerful framework. Ghost integrations that are available on the Reclaim Cloud Marketplace allow you to select an environment URL (which serves as the URL for Ghost until you decide to map to a domain name). You can also choose the display name on your dashboard, and then select the region you want to run Ghost in. Click Install once you’ve completed the steps. The process of installation will take a couple of minutes as Reclaim Cloud creates your environment, assigns an IP address, and installs Ghost.
